    In this article, Temperley's bijection between spanning trees of the square grid on the one hand, and perfect matchings (also known as dimer coverings) of the square grid on the other, is extended to the setting of general planar directed (and undirected) graphs, where edges carry nonnegative weights that induce a weighting on the set of spanning trees. We show that the weighted, directed spanning trees (often called arborescences) of any planar graph G can be put into a one-to-one weight-preserving correspondence with the perfect matchings of a related planar graph H. One special case of this result is a bijection between perfect matchings of the hexagonal honeycomb lattice and directed spanning trees of a triangular lattice. Another special case gives a correspondence between perfect matchings of the ``square-octagon'' lattice and directed weighted spanning trees on a directed weighted version of the cartesian lattice. In conjunction with results of Kenyon, our main theorem allows us to compute the measures of all cylinder events for random spanning trees on any (directed, weighted) planar graph.     Predictions of the emergence of vaccine-resistant hepatitis B in The Gambia using a mathematical model

    Get PDF
    Vaccine escape variants of hepatitis B virus (HBV) have been identified world-wide. A mathematical model of HBV transmission is used to investigate the potential pattern of emergence of such variants. Attention is focused on The Gambia as a country with high quality epidemiological data, universal infant immunization and in which escape mutants after childhood infections have been observed. We predict that a variant cannot become dominant for at least 20 years from the start of vaccination, even when using a vaccine which affords no cross protection. The dominant factor responsible for this long time scale is the low rate of infectious contacts between infected and susceptible individuals (we estimate the basic reproduction number of hepatitis B in The Gambia to be 1·7). A variant strain that achieves high prevalence will also take many years to control, and it is questionable whether emergence will be identifiable by sero-surveillance until of high prevalence. The sensitivity of the model predictions to epidemiological and demographic factors is explored

    Fattening Steers of Different Ages

    Get PDF
    Summary1. Hogs made more gain following three year old steers than when following yearling steers.2. The younger the steer the fewer the pounds of feed for a pound of gain.3. The loss, in shipping per head was greater when the cattle were fed sheaf oats enroute than when they were fed prairie hay.4. The largest gain for feed consumed was made during the first thirty days when the steers were being put on full feed.5. A longer feeding period was required to get yearling steers in a good marketable condition than was required for the two year old or the three year old steers.6. More grain was required for a pound of gain during cold than moderate weather, indicating that a large percent of the feed was required for-maintaining body heat.7. Deducting the gain made by steer No. 1; in the two year old lot of the first experiment, as it was much below the average for the two year old steers, only six pounds more gain was made by the three year olds than the two years old, and only nine pounds more was made by the two year olds than the year lings per head, showing that practically equal gains can be made with steers of different ages under the same conditions.8.When mixed with oil-meal, one-tenth by weight, the three year old steers consumed an average of forty-fivebushels, the two year olds an average of forty bushels and the yearlings an average of thirty-four bushels of corn per head during the feeding period of 127 days.9. With the three year old and the two year old lots a pound of pork was made for every five-pounds of beef produced, while with the yearling lots, one pound of pork was made for every nine pounds of beef. The production of pork being an important item in steer feeding operations and as experiments show that it is not profitable to grind corn for steers ( unless to increase the palatability)the combined gain of both cattle and hogs should be considered by the prospective feeder

    Faith based institutions and youth participation in community development : issues and opportunities

    Get PDF
    Thesis (M.C.P.)--Massachusetts Institute of Technology, Dept. of Urban Studies and Planning, 2002.Includes bibliographical references (leaves 38-40).There is growing interest among schools, other public agencies, and secular non-profit organizations to involve young people in current community planning efforts. Missing from discourse, however are the roles churches and other faith-based institutions can play in involving youth. Across the nation, churches and church-affiliated community organizations provide adults opportunities to revitalize their communities. In this thesis, two types of challenges that hinder these organizations from providing similar opportunities to urban youth will be examined. One such challenge focuses on internal obstacles within faith-based organizations that dissuade new models of participation. The second challenge focuses on several relational obstacles that contribute to a disconnection between leadership of faith-based organizations and contemporary urban youth culture. In spite of these challenges, this thesis suggest that some churches and church-affiliated community organizations serving low-income communities are well positioned to include urban youth bring in their community planning efforts. This thesis will explore the merits of that claim. The goals of this thesis are (1) to identify the various institutional and relational challenges that impede collaborations between faith-based institutions and urban youth in community development; and (2) to draw the attention of youth serving- and other church-affiliated community organizations to innovative and progressive approaches for youth participation.by James W.     Construction and Software Design for a Microcomputer Controlled pH/Ion Titrator

    Get PDF
    The construction of an automated titration device is described. The major components include an Apple II+ Microcomputer and 8-bit parallel interface. Fisher Accumet, Model 520 Digital pH/lon Meter, Gilmont Micrometer Buret of 2.5 mL capacity, Sigma stepper motor, power supply and driver to operate the buret, and a constant temperature bath of ± 0.005 °C stability. The limitations of the system are 0.001 pH/0.1 mv for the pH/ion sensing system, and 0.125 μL per step for the buret. The system as described is designed to determine equilibrium constants for metal ion-amino acid complexes. By changing the software a variety of different pH and redox titration experiments may be performed. A computer program used to operate the stepper motor driven syringe buret and record the pH from a digital pH meter is described. The program uses both Apple BASIC and assembly language. This is a closed loop operation in which the data from the pH meter is used to control the amount of reagent delivered by the buret. The results are displayed graphically as the titration proceeds. The variance of the pH readings are calculated using an assembly language subroutine and the calculations are done with zero round-off error

    Melanism as a potential thermal benefit in eastern fox squirrels (Sciurus niger)

    Get PDF
    Melanistic fox squirrels (Sciurus niger) have expanded westward and increased in frequency in the Omaha, Nebraska, and Council Bluffs, Iowa, metropolitan areas. The selective advantage of melanism is currently unknown, but thermal advantages have been hypothesized, especially in winter. No difference in metabolic response curves were measured between melanistic (black) and rufus (orange) fox squirrels. When exposed to sunny skies, both melanistic and rufus squirrels had higher surface (skin and fur) temperature as ambient temperatures increased. Melanistic squirrel surface temperatures did not differ when squirrels were exposed to sunny or cloudy skies. However, rufus individuals showed significantly lower increases in surface temperatures when under cloudy skies. During fall months, rufus individuals were about 1.5 times more active throughout the day than melanistic individuals. However, in winter, melanistic fox squirrels were approximately 30% more active in the mornings (before 13:00) compared to rufus squirrels. Pre-winter body condition was higher in melanistic (25.5 ± 1.8 g/cm) compared to rufus (20.30 ± 3.6 g/cm) fox squirrels; however, there were no significant differences between melanistic (22.8 ± 1.4 g/cm) and rufus (23.9 ± 0.8 g/cm) fox squirrel post-winter body condition. The results of this study indicate that melanistic fox squirrels may have a slight winter thermal advantage over rufus fox squirrels by maintaining higher skin temperatures

    The origins of radial fracture systems and associated large lava flows on Venus

    Get PDF
    Magellan images have revealed the existence of systems of radial fractures on venus that are very similar in form to terrestrial dike swarms such as the Mackenzie swarm in Northern Canada. The association of many of the fracture systems with lava flows, calderas, and volcanic edifices further support the idea of a dike emplacement origin. A global survey of the Magellan images has allowed the location of 300 such fracture systems. Two types of fracture systems are defined. A series of models were developed to simulate the emplacement of dikes on Venus. Observations of fracture lengths and widths were then used to constrain the emplacement conditions. The model results show that the great length and relatively large width of the fractures can only be explained if the dikes that produce them were emplaced in high driving pressure (pressure buffered) conditions. Such conditions imply high rates of melt production, which is consistent with the melt being derived directly from a plume head. We have recently modeled the vertical emplacement of a dike from the top of a mantle plume and calculated the eruption rates such a dike would produce on reaching the surface. This modeling shows that eruption rates of approximately 0.1 cu km/hr can readily be generated by such a dike, consistent with the above results. However, the sensitivity of the model to dike width and therefore driving pressure means that eruption rates from dikes emplaced from the base of the crust or the head of a mantle plume could be orders of magnitude higher than this. Clearly, therefore, the model needs to be refined in order to better constrain eruption conditions. However, it is worth noting here that the initial results do show that even for moderate dike widths, eruption rates could be at least on the order of those estimated for terrestrial flood basalts
